Types of Stationary Bikes
When it concerns stationary bikes, there are three primary types: upright bikes, recumbent bikes, and spin bikes. Each type serves various physical fitness requirements and choices.

- Less comfy seat for long tripsBenefits of Using a Stationary Bike
Cardiovascular Health: Regular cycling can enhance heart health and increase lung capability, making it a reliable way to develop endurance.

Weight reduction: Cycling on a stationary bikes exercise bikes bicycle can burn substantial calories, aiding in weight loss efforts, specifically when combined with a healthy diet plan.

Muscle Engagement: Primarily targeting the quadriceps, hamstrings, calves, and glutes, fixed biking assists in structure and toning lower body muscles.

Low Impact: Unlike running, cycling is low-impact, putting less pressure on the joints while still offering a reliable workout.

Convenience: Stationary bikes permit indoor biking anytime, despite weather. They can likewise be used while seeing TV or listening to music.
Aspects to Consider When Purchasing a Stationary Bike
When looking for a fixed bike, it is necessary to think about a couple of vital factors:
FactorConsiderationsSpending planFigure out just how much you're willing to invest. Entry-level bikes can v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, while high-end designs go beyond ₤ 1,000.AreaMeasure the location where you prepare to position the bike. Recumbent bikes normally require more area than upright or spin bikes.AdjustabilitySearch for models that provide adjustable seat height and distance to ensure optimum comfort during workouts.Resistance LevelsEvaluate the kinds of resistance available (magnetic, friction), as they can impact workout strength.Innovation FeaturesConsider if features like heart rate monitors, Bluetooth connection, or built-in workout programs are important for your fitness journey.Popular Brands of Stationary Bikes
